区块链系统软件开发流程是什么?区块链系统软件开发关键步骤解析

区块链系统全解析**

区块链系统软件开发是一个复杂且严谨的过程,其流程首先要进行需求分析,明确系统的功能、性能、安全等多方面需求,确定是构建公有链、联盟链还是私有链等。

接着是架构设计,规划网络拓扑、共识机制、数据存储等关键架构要素,选择合适的共识算法如POW、POS等。

然后进入详细设计阶段,包括智能合约的编写,确定合约的逻辑和规则,设计数据库结构以高效存储区块链数据。

编码实现环节,依据前面的设计进行代码编写,运用合适的编程语言和框架。

测试阶段至关重要,要进行功能测试、性能测试、安全测试等,确保系统稳定运行且无漏洞。

部署上线后,还要持续监控和维护,根据实际运行情况进行优化和升级,以适应不断变化的业务需求和技术发展,每个步骤都紧密相连,共同构成了区块链系统软件开发的完整流程。

直通车game推荐阅读
OKX下载 交易所排行 比特币平台下载